Ramadan began at sundown on Feb. 28 and will end at sundown on March 29. This observance is marked in this Islamic observance as a period of spiritual reflection, devotion and community with fasting each day from dawn to sunset. The evening break of the fast is called ifar. The 91心頭利 Muslim Students Association invited everyone to join them at their Ramadan Fastathon on March 24 in the Kent Student Center Ballroom for ifar, with delicious foods, henna tattoos and dhujr bead-making.
During the month of Ramadan, 91心頭利s Muslim Students Association collected funds to create food boxes that will be donated to nearby mosques to assist families in need.
